Man dies after being shot by someone in same car as him in Lower 9th: coroner

307
0
SHARE

Aaron Anderson, 33, was the father of two children, his obituary states.
A man shot Feb. 11 in the Lower 9th Ward has died from his injuries, the Orleans Parish Coroner’s Office said Wednesday (Feb. 21).
Aaron Anderson, 33, was identified by Coroner Dr. Jeffrey Rouse as the man who died of gunshot wounds after he was shot about 2:30 a.m. Feb. 11 — the Sunday before Mardi Gras. The shooting happened in the 2300 block of Caffin Avenue. Rouse ruled the shooting a homicide, his office said Wednesday.
A preliminary New Orleans Police Department report about the shooting states the victim, now identified as Anderson, was inside a vehicle with another person just before the shooting. When Anderson got out the vehicle, the report states, “the subject inside the vehicle shot him.”

He was taken by EMS to a hospital, where police said he was initially listed in critical condition. It was not immediately clear when Anderson died. The coroner’s office listed his date of death as Feb. 11, but an obituary that ran in Wednesday’s edition of The Times-Picayune says he died Feb. 12 — one day after he was shot.
The obituary, which lists Anderson’s nickname as “BUTTA B.,” says he is survived by two children, three brothers and a sister.
Services are 10 a.m. Friday at St. John Institutional Missionary Baptist Church on Jackson Avenue in Central City with Dennis Funeral Home. Visitation is at 9 a.m. until service time at the church.
